Recycling solar panels has some significant advantages. For starters, it helps reduce the quantity of waste that is being sent to landfills or incinerators. Not only does this advantage the environment by decreasing air pollution, yet it can additionally save cash in disposal costs along with valuable sources such as metals or glass. Furthermore, recycling solar panels permits products that were when taken into consideration unusable to be repurposed into brand-new products. Recycled products can also be utilized to generate less costly versions of new solar panels, making them a lot more available for people who might not have been able to afford them in the past.
The disadvantage of recycling photovoltaic panels is that there is usually an absence of framework in position for effectively taking care of old ones. In some cases, this means that unsafe materials are launched into the environment during production or disassembly procedures which might cause health and wellness dangers for those living nearby. In addition, recyclers might not always be able to recover all elements from taken apart panels due to their age or condition which could lead to further environmental worries because of improper disposal methods.

2. Difficulties Of Recycling Solar Panels
It is commonly accepted that reusing solar panels has several ecological benefits, nonetheless, it is additionally true that the process isn't without its difficulties. Yet what exactly are these challenges? Allow's check out additionally.
Among the largest issues with recycling solar panels is the intricacy of the task itself. It can be challenging to break down the various components, such as glass and metal, to be reused individually. In addition, photovoltaic panel suppliers often have a mix of materials utilized in their products that makes arranging them a lot more difficult. Furthermore, there are safety and wellness dangers entailed with taking care of broken glass or breathing in fumes from thawing parts.
An additional vital obstacle related to reusing solar panels is cost. Numerous countries do not have sufficient infrastructure or resources to adequately reuse these items which leads to higher expenses for organizations attempting to do so. Additionally, because of the customized nature of reusing solar panels, this can create an economic worry on business attempting to stay certified with policies. Ultimately, these expenses could be passed down to consumers making it difficult for them to pay for renewable energy sources.

3. Techniques For Recycling Solar Panels
As the globe pursues a much more sustainable future, recycling solar panels is a significantly preferred job. Amidst this growing passion, however, we must think about the methods that are in location to make it feasible.
To begin with, many companies have actually implemented a 'take-back' system wherein old or damaged photovoltaic panels can be accumulated and sent to their corresponding manufacturing facilities for reusing. In this manner, the materials have the ability to be reused in the building of new items. Furthermore, some districts have also started using rewards for individuals wanting to reuse their photovoltaic panels; this could vary from tax breaks to cost-free shipping prices.
In addition, modern technology has ended up being progressively sophisticated when it pertains to reusing solar panels-- with specialized makers capable of separating out all the different parts within them. For example, by using AI-powered robotic arms, these machines can extract valuable products such as copper and aluminium while likewise dealing with contaminated materials safely. Thus, this procedure is both time and cost effective-- permitting us to make better use our sources whilst maintaining our atmosphere tidy.
